Comal Academy is a small high school in New Braunfels, Texas, enrolling 76 students.
Comparatively few students face economic hardship here, 24.5% free-meal eligibility runs 60% below the Texas average.
This is a small campus: fewer students than 93% of Texas schools, with 76 enrolled.
Its Resource Investment Index lands in the lower third of 8,960 scored Texas schools.
Among 19 similarly sized, similarly resourced-need Texas schools statewide, it ranks #18, in the lower tier once campus size and economic need are matched.
Its student body is led by White (53%) and Hispanic or Latino (38%) (diversity index 58/100).
No Advanced Placement courses are reported for this campus in the federal data.
Chronic absenteeism is elevated: 97.4% of students missed 10% or more of school days (2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ection).
The surrounding Comal Isd spends $9,852 per pupil, 28% below the Texas average, a leaner-resourced district than most.
Discipline events run high: 41 in- and out-of-school suspensions were reported for 76 students in the 2021-22 Civil Rights Data Collection.
The federal civil-rights collection also records 14 expulsions at this campus for 2021-22.
Comal Isd also operates Canyon H S (2,414 students) and Smithson Valley H S (2,098 students) alongside Comal Academy.
